Robert Parker’s Wine Advocate
The 2015 Kaos is the Garnacha from the village of Cebreros in Ăvila, and this same wine I tasted for my previous article on the Gredos zone. Produced with grapes from the Arrebatacapas zone of Cebreros, it fermented with full clusters and matured in 500- and 600-liter oak barriques for 18 months. They feel this wine, from slate soils, needs at least five years in bottle, because it’s very edgy and powerful when young. They haven’t bottled any vintages after this 2015, but they might do it again in the future. They feel this is starting to be drinkable now. It has a darker profile, both because of the soils and also the character of the year. Time in bottle has polished its tannins, but they are still abundant and give it a powdery texture and mouthfeel. 1,350 bottles were filled in February 2017.

Winemaking
Alcoholic fermentation with whole harvest and stems. Malolactic fermentation and ageing in 500 litres French oak barrels for 18 months.
